Emma Raducanu enters the HSBC Championships grass-court round of 16 at Queen's Club with strong recent momentum after a 6-0, 6-3 first-round victory over Anna Blinkova, building on her solid 2026 campaign that includes a final appearance in Romania. Sorana Cirstea arrives with impressive form, posting a 31-9 record highlighted by a French Open quarterfinal run and a win over world No. 1 Aryna Sabalenka in Rome earlier this season. The pair met in a February Cluj-Napoca final that Cirstea won, but the switch to grass favors Raducanu's movement and serve, while Cirstea's experience as the No. 7 seed provides stability in longer rallies. Home support for the British player and both athletes' recent grass-court preparations add further context to the matchup dynamics.
